Dr. Ofer Merin

Dr. Ofer Merin is a cardiac surgeon at the Shaare Zedek Medical Center, in Jerusalem, Israel. Dr. Merin graduated from Hebrew University in 1991 and subsequently began his residency in cardiac surgery. He then completed a fellowship in adult cardiac surgery at Sunnybrook Hospital in Toronto, Canada.

Upon returning to Israel, Dr. Merin joined Shaare Zedek as a Staff Surgeon. Over the years, he has served as Director of the Trauma Unit, Deputy Director General and most recently, Director-General of the Center.

He is a Colonel in the Israel Defense Forces and served in the reserve forces in various positions, including Medical Battalion Commander. Currently, he is a Military Field Hospital Director in the reserve forces, where he has gained vast experience in mass casualty events. As Shaare Zedek Medical Director, he has guided Israel’s international humanitarian efforts in response to natural disasters in Haiti, Japan, the Philippines and Nepal. He is currently helping care for Syrians injured during the civil war.

Dr. Merin is a Professor of Surgery at Hebrew University in Jerusalem and has been consistently voted Outstanding Lecturer by medical students throughout the past 10 years. In 2009, he received the faculty prize for Outstanding Lecturer.

Dr. Merin lives near Jerusalem with his wife Ora; they are parents to four children.
